Installing TXP Clean

Hi.

I followed (carefully, I think) the “Installing TXP Clean” theme instructions, but the site isn’t loading correctly, and displays a sequence of “Tag error: <txp:sitename /> -> Textpattern Notice: tag is deprecated while parsing form None on page default’ error messages.

Does the theme code include deprecated coding that I need to edit? Any other theories? I may to just back out of the installation.

Re: Installing TXP Clean

Replace <txp:sitename /> with <txp:site_name /> in the None form.

There’s likely a page with <txp:sitename /> one or more times – perhaps in the <title> part. Find each instance and substitute with <txp:site_name /> instead. Same thing, but Textpattern will know what to do with this. The former was deprecated some time ago and has been replaced by the latter.
